order-of-battle-red-stormRed Storm is available now and is the third and final DLC in the Soviet Trilogy for Order of Battle: World War II franchise. The new expansion covers the battles of the Red Army from 1943 to 1945.

The campaign begins with the fierce tank battle near Prokhorovka during Operation Citadel which was the last grand German summer offensive on the Eastern Front in mid-1943. The failure of Operation Citadel led the Red Army to be almost always on the offensive after. The ultimate goal of this campaign, therefore, is the defeat of the Third Reich in the Battle of Berlin.

You will now be able to purchase light Ba-64 armored cars, devastating BM-31 Katyusha rocket launchers or hard-hitting 100mm anti-tank guns. Improve your air forces with the agile Yak-3, the heavily armed Yak-9T and the more advanced Yak-9U as well as the improved medium Tu-2 and heavy Yer-2 bombers.

It is not just the allies getting new equipment, however, as the enemy is also fielding brand new equipment: the Germans now deploy their deadly 8.8cm Pak 43 as well as the nimble Pzkw II Luchs and new He-162 jet fighters in 1945. Their Hungarian allies will also field Turan tanks, Zrinyi SP guns as well as the Bf-109 and Me-210 aircraft.

order-of-battle-red-stormOrder of Battle: Red Storm, the third chapter of the Soviet DLCs trilogy, has been announced for PC and Mac.

Fight the massive battles between 1943 and 1945 and lead the Red Army to victory.

The campaign begins with the fierce tank battle near Prokhorovka during Operation Citadel, the last grand German summer offensive on the Eastern Front in mid-1943. Following the failure of Citadel the Red Army will almost always be on the offensive.

Like in the previous Soviet DLCs, Red Star and Red Steel, Red Storm includes both famous and crucial battles as well as operations that are less known or limited in scope, but still provide unique challenges. So while the Eastern Front is known mostly for large land battles, a few operations with amphibious and naval elements, like the Kerch-Eltigen landings and the liberation of Crimea, were added.

An optional scenario roughly in the middle of the campaign depicts key aspects of partisan warfare in Byelorussia – winning it offers additional benefits in Operation Bagration, the huge offensive against Army Group Center in the same region a few months later.

The ultimate goal of this campaign is the defeat of the Third Reich in the Battle of Berlin. But Red Storm does not stop there – players can opt for another battle after the fall of Berlin and take their core army to the Far East to defeat Japanese forces in the last major Soviet offensive of World War 2 in Manchuria.
